Greetings,
I'm using AVG Antivirus Free 2015.0.5941 on Windows 7 x64 Ultimate.
For two days now hen I right click to initiate a shell extension scan on any file or directory I instantly get: 'Shell Extention Scan Finished. No threats detected.'
I'm seeing AVG's smaller pop up window near the tray, then the main interface showing the scan summary, 'No Threats Found.'
In 'Reports' if I click on 'Details' in the main window it now always shows zero results under 'Stats' 'number of items.'
I enabled to scan all files not just infectable files and get the same results.
What could be wrong?
I think I figured it out. Two days ago AVG updated itself. When asked to restart the computer I postponed the operation (something I never do) and without further reminders from AVG, forgot to reboot – I hibernate the machine when I'm not going to be using it for a while. I thought I'd try a reboot instead of reinstalling AVG as sometimes that fixes things, and got lucky. I received the 'Update Successful' notice and knew that was the issue. Shell and scheduled scans work properly now. The fault was mine. Cheers.
